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Anthracite Bee-fly | Big Free-tailed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(動物) | Animalia (動物)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(節足動物) | Chordata (脊索動物) |
| Class | Insecta (昆虫) | Mammalia (哺乳類) |
| Order | Diptera (ハエ目) | Chiroptera (翼手目) |
| Family | Bombyliidae | Molossidae |
| Genus | Anthrax | Nyctinomops |
| Species | Anthrax anthrax | Nyctinomops macrotis |
